What difficulty? You need to make sure you get to archeology at a reasonable time. So, Rationalism early is much more important in Deity than Emperor. If you can hit Archeology 15 turns before the first AI, then you can finish the whole Aesthetics tree and skip rationalism if you want.

Also, there's no tourism penalty for going wide. So, wider is never worse. The worse that can happen is you don't have enough GW for your slots and settle in places without landmarks... In this worst case scenario, you are costing yourself a hotel's worth of hammers one gold. But, unless you are France, Poly, or India, it's never better by itself either. Make sure your cities are actually useful for other stuff, or has a landmark, or you need room for more great works.
